One of the most significant technological advancements in fleet management is predictive maintenance. Traditional maintenance methods often rely on scheduled check-ups or reactive repairs after issues arise, which can lead to costly downtime and disruptions. Predictive maintenance, on the other hand, uses real-time data from vehicles to forecast when maintenance will be needed. By analyzing factors such as engine performance, fuel usage, and vehicle wear and tear, fleet managers can address potential problems before they escalate into costly repairs. This proactive approach minimizes unexpected breakdowns, keeping fleets operational and reducing downtime significantly​.

 

Telematics and Artificial Intelligence (AI) are also revolutionizing fleet operations. Telematics systems provide real-time data on vehicle location, driver behavior, fuel consumption, and more. This wealth of data allows fleet managers to make informed decisions about route planning, vehicle utilization, and driver coaching, leading to improved fuel efficiency and safety. AI further enhances these systems by analyzing the data to offer predictive insights, such as which routes are the most efficient or when a vehicle might require maintenance. AI-driven solutions also help reduce fleet costs by optimizing operations and reducing fuel consumption​. 

 

Another major trend is the growing adoption of electric vehicles (EVs) in fleets. With the global push toward reducing carbon emissions and increasing environmental sustainability, more fleet managers are transitioning to EVs. Electric vehicles not only help reduce a company’s carbon footprint but also offer lower fuel and maintenance costs compared to traditional internal combustion engine vehicles. As battery technology improves and charging infrastructure becomes more widespread, the barriers to adopting EVs are shrinking. This trend is expected to accelerate as regulatory pressures and sustainability goals become more prominent​.

 

 

 

Driver safety is another area where technology is playing a crucial role. Advanced fleet management systems now include features such as real-time driver feedback, lane departure warnings, and collision prevention systems. These tools help improve driver behavior, reduce accidents, and enhance overall fleet safety. By monitoring driving patterns and providing immediate feedback, these technologies not only protect drivers but also help reduce insurance costs and vehicle downtime due to accidents​.

 

Cloud-based fleet management solutions are gaining traction as they offer flexibility and scalability for businesses of all sizes. These systems allow fleet managers to access real-time data from anywhere, improving collaboration and decision-making. The cloud also offers robust data protection, reducing the risk of cyber threats, which is increasingly important as fleet systems become more connected and digital​.
